STATE v. DILLON

No. 40085-5-II.

STATE OF WASHINGTON, Respondent, v. STEVEN M. DILLON, Appellant.

Court of Appeals of Washington, Division Two.

Filed: August 8, 2012.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

John A. Hays , Attorney at Law, 1402 Broadway St, Longview, WA, 98632-3714, Counsel for Appellant.

Anne Mowry Cruser , Clark County Prosecuting Attorney, Po Box 5000, Vancouver, WA, 98666-5000, Counsel for Respondent.


UNPUBLISHED OPINION

ARMSTRONG, J.

Steven Dillon appealed his convictions for second degree child rape and first degree kidnapping with sexual motivation, arguing in part that (1) the trial court should have suppressed his confession because the police violated the "knock and announce" rule when they entered his apartment to arrest him, and (2) the State failed to prove the kidnapping charge.
